This is the
oldest method for treating rotator cuff tears and is suitable for large complex tears that may require additional reconstruction e.g. tendon
transfer which is performed when a damaged tendon can not be reattached to the
top of the humerus hence a tendon from a different body part (usually the latissimus dorsi tendon of the back) is implanted to repair the rotator cuff.
